Highlights
Are people in Newport older or younger than people in Rockland?
- The Median Age in Newport is 10.2 years younger than in Rockland.

Are housing costs cheaper in Newport or Rockland?
- Newport housing costs are 147.8% more expensive than Rockland housing costs.

Which city has a longer commute, Newport or Rockland?
- The average commute for residents of Newport is 7.2 minutes longer than it is for residents of Rockland.
